It's Fogo so you already know what to expect. A nice dining experience with a lot of red meat. I don't eat pork so I told them that and I only needed to mention it 2 times and from then on, when pork came out, they would ask the ladies but skip me so I liked that attention to detail. They offered to take our plates once they were pretty much cleaned and didn't wait for us to get up for a new plate before taking them away. They also kept our glasses full. For me, I enjoyed seeing them interact with each other because they seemed like they liked each other and worked well together. It also seems like they've been doing this a while and after I sent the pork away from me the main waitress came over and went over our allergies with us and then told us there wasn't much to stay away from that was out but there was one dish that had nuts. When we were done with the main course and time for deserts, she came back and advised us of what to stay away from due to allergies. She did however, offer to make some adjustments so we could have a desert everyone wanted that had something that one was allergic to but she was able to have it prepared w/o the allergen and we were very thankful of that. But first, when we finished eating, I was full. I didn't want desert but dude came out. I forget his name but let's call him Ricco Suave because bro was very personable. He told me my desert would be free because it was my birthday and since I was getting desert, I couldn't keep them from getting desert. His mannerisms was so smooth that it was funny to me but as I said, we all got desert and had a great night. I'm definitely coming back to this location. I've eaten at all DMV locations and this is my favorite just off service alone.

    Is the garage parking attached to the restaurant?

    The parking garages aren't attached but there are parking spots that are closer than the garages.

    Is there a place to park at this restaurant?

    There is street parking and garages. There are no valet parking options.
